They made an .049 version too, plus a diesel version.
I have one .049 and one .061, but I haven't run them. They are a little heavy and the regular glow plug will not make them very powerful either. I think the diesel version might do well though. Any old-school slow flying plane should fly fine I guess, but I don't think it is worth putting them in something more modern.
